Transaction 5394235ac070fd74177f51b52a986424f917c04397b208bc9c4e5a1d69e1c87b
1 Input
1 Output
-
5394235ac070fd74177f51b52a986424f917c04397b208bc9c4e5a1d69e1c87b:0
- value
- 2631017
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86934217fffefc94a2869a9e846c6a9be603a439 OP_EQUAL
- address
- 3DxasvhYBkEb5Lg5tGgdYzrNTxALLhW8yV